Guest User

Untitled

a guest
Nov 5th, 2013
339
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 5.16 KB | None | 0 0
  1. variables:
  2. {zalogowanie.%player%.op} = false
  3.  
  4. #Opcje - tutaj w cudzysłowiach zastępujesz "przykladowehaslonr1" na twoje hasło, itd. Każde z napisanych tu haseł, będzie uznawane jako hasło, do grania na koncie op. Pamiętaj, że aby usunąć pozostałe hasła musisz usunąć wszystko, czyli może zostać tylko haslo: "przykladowehaslonr1", a pozostalosci takie jak spójniki(or) lub przykladowe hasła muszą zniknąć ;)
  5. options:
  6. haslo: "przykladowehaslonr1" or "przykladowehaslonr2" or "przykladowehaslonr3"
  7.  
  8. #Kiedy gracz sie zaloguje pojawi mu sie taka wiadomość:"Podaj hasło administratora"
  9. #Jeżeli go nie poda, to wszelkie czynności będą zablokowane :P
  10.  
  11. on login:
  12. player is an op:
  13. if {zalogowanie.%player%.op} is false:
  14. set player's gamemode to survival
  15. set {plspawn} to location of player
  16. wait 10 seconds
  17. if {zalogowanie.%player%.op} is false:
  18. kick player due to "&4Czas logowania minal!"
  19.  
  20. on place:
  21. player is an op:
  22. if {zalogowanie.%player%.op} is false:
  23. cancel event
  24. send "&4Nie mozesz &3budowac, jesli nie jestes zalogowany!"
  25. on mine:
  26. player is an op:
  27. if {zalogowanie.%player%.op} is false:
  28. cancel event
  29. send "&4Nie mozesz &3kopac, jesli nie jestes zalogowany!"
  30.  
  31. on break of stone, any leaves, vines, any flowers, brewing stand, workbench, furnace, cauldron, chest, enchantment table, trapped chest, ender chest, dropper, hopper, dispenser or any ores:
  32. player is an op:
  33. if {zalogowanie.%player%.op} is false:
  34. cancel event
  35. send "&4Nie mozesz &3niszczyc blokow, jesli nie jestes zalogowany!"
  36. on chat:
  37. player is an op:
  38. if {zalogowanie.%player%.op} is false:
  39. cancel event
  40. send "&4Nie mozesz &3pisac na czacie, jesli nie jestes zalogowany!"
  41.  
  42. every 1 second:
  43. loop all players:
  44. loop-player is an op:
  45. if {zalogowanie.%loop-player%.op} is false:
  46. teleport loop-player to {plspawn}
  47. send "&4Podaj haslo administratora!" to loop-player
  48.  
  49.  
  50. on command:
  51. command is not "opzaloguj":
  52. player is an op:
  53. if {zalogowanie.%player%.op} is false:
  54. cancel event
  55. send "&4Nie mozesz &3uzywac komend, jesli nie jestes zalogowany!"
  56.  
  57. On Bucket fill:
  58. player is an op:
  59. if {zalogowanie.%player%.op} is false:
  60. cancel event
  61. send "&4Nie mozesz &3napelniac wiadra, jesli nie jestes zalogowany!"
  62.  
  63. on bucket empty:
  64. player is an op:
  65. if {zalogowanie.%player%.op} is false:
  66. cancel event
  67. send "&4Nie mozesz &3oprozniac wiadra, jesli nie jestes zalogowany!"
  68.  
  69. on player drop:
  70. player is an op:
  71. if {zalogowanie.%player%.op} is false:
  72. cancel event
  73. send "&4Nie mozesz &3wyrzucac przedmiotow, jesli nie jestes zalogowany!"
  74.  
  75. on rightclick on a chest, furnace, workbench, dropper, hopper, enchantment table, trapped chest, ender chest, minecart, Brewing stand or dispenser:
  76. player is an op:
  77. if {zalogowanie.%player%.op} is false:
  78. cancel event
  79. send "&4Nie mozesz &3otwierac kontenerów, jesli nie jestes zalogowany!"
  80.  
  81. on vehicle damage:
  82. player is an op:
  83. if {zalogowanie.%player%.op} is false:
  84. cancel event
  85. send "&4Nie mozesz &3niszczyc pojazdow, jesli nie jestes zalogowany!"
  86. on quit:
  87. player is an op:
  88. set {zalogowanie.%player%.op} to false
  89.  
  90. #Komenda, którą trzeba się zalogować jak jest się op :) - /opzaloguj [hasło] W tym wypadku hasło ustalasz wyżej. Po wylogowaniu się gracz ponownie będzie
  91. #Musiał wpisać hasło ;)
  92.  
  93.  
  94. command /opzaloguj [<text>]:
  95. trigger:
  96. player is an op:
  97. argument 1 isn't {@haslo}:
  98. message "&3Bledne haslo!"
  99. log "%IP of player% probowal wlamac sie na konto administratora!"
  100. kick the player due to "&3Proba wlamania na konto administratora!"
  101. argument 1 is {@haslo}:
  102. send "<gold>Poprawne haslo!"
  103. set {zalogowanie.%player%.op} to true
  104. delete {plspawn}
  105. player is not an op:
  106. send "<red>Nie masz uprawnien aby to zrobic!"
Advertisement
Add Comment
Please, Sign In to add comment